The Closet Inspection
Six months after Theo's eighth birthday, I did something I've been avoiding. I opened the hall closet and looked at the shelf where STEM kits go to die. There were five of them. Boxes with cool graphics, promises of robots and circuits and scientific discovery. Some were partially assembled. Some had pieces missing. Most hadn't been touched since the week they were opened. I bought all of them. Every single one. I fell for the box every time. Theo loves building things. He loves figuring out how stuff works. On paper, STEM kits are perfect for him. In reality, most of them aren't. They're homework disguised as toys. They require patience he doesn't have, reading he doesn't want to do, and assembly that feels like a chore. So I went through the closet. I pulled out the survivors and the casualties. Here's what I found.
The Survivors: What Actually Lasted
1. The Simple Snap Circuits Set
This one surprised me. It's a basic snap circuits kit — you connect components on a plastic board and make a light turn on, a fan spin, a buzzer buzz. No coding. No instructions longer than a few sentences. You just snap things together and see what happens. Theo built a fan on day one. Then he took it apart and built a light. Then he combined them and built a light with a switch. No reading required. No failure state. Just trial and error. He still pulls it out every few weeks. Not because he's learning electronics. Because it's fun. The learning happens by accident. That's the thing about STEM gifts for kids — they don't need to be educational on purpose. They need to be interesting first. The education follows.

2. The Magna-Tiles That Never Got Old
These aren't technically STEM. They're just magnetic tiles you build into things. But Theo has been playing with them for three years now. He builds houses, towers, bridges. Sometimes he knocks them down on purpose. Sometimes he makes them as tall as he can and invites June to help. They survived the closet because there's no right way to use them. No instructions. No goal. Just building.
2. The Microscope That Made Everything Interesting
This was a gift from Lily's parents. A simple children's microscope — plastic, LED light, not expensive. Theo spent an entire afternoon looking at leaves, his own hair, a dead fly he found on the porch. He still uses it when something catches his eye outside. It turns a walk in the yard into a discovery mission. No setup required. Just turn it on and look.
The Casualties: What Ended Up in the Closet
1. The Robotics Kit That Required a Tablet
This one looked amazing. Build a robot, connect it to an app, program it to move around. The box was huge. The promise was huge. The reality was a kid who spent more time troubleshooting Bluetooth than actually building. Every time Theo wanted to use it, he needed me to help. Every time he needed help, I was busy. Every time I was busy, the kit went back in the box. That's the problem with best STEM gifts for kids that require adult supervision. They sound great in theory. In practice, they become another chore for the parent.
2. The Chemistry Set That Made a Mess
This one was my fault. I bought a chemistry set with powders, liquids, and test tubes. Theo loved the idea. The reality was a kitchen counter covered in baking soda and a kid who wanted to mix everything together just to see what happened. He used it twice. The cleanup took longer than the experiment. It sits in the closet now, half-full, waiting for a day when we both have the patience for it.
Why Most STEM Kits Fail
Here's what I learned from the closet inspection. The kits that survived were simple. No apps. No complicated instructions. No adult supervision required. They were toys first, lessons second. The kits that failed were complex. They required setup, reading, troubleshooting. They felt like school. And when a kid feels like they're doing homework on a Saturday afternoon, they walk away. I kept buying the complex ones because I wanted Theo to learn things. I wanted him to be excited about science and engineering. But I was buying what I wanted him to like, not what he actually liked. He likes figuring things out by doing them, not by reading about them. The best gifts for 8 year old boy aren't the ones that promise to teach. They're the ones that let him discover. The microscope, the snap circuits, the Magna-Tiles — they don't tell him what to learn. They let him find it himself.
What I'd Buy Again
If I were starting over, I'd skip the robotics kit and the chemistry set. I'd buy the snap circuits, the microscope, and a bin of Magna-Tiles. Maybe a cheap telescope if he starts asking questions about the stars. The rule is simple: if it requires an app, it's a risk. If it requires reading more than three sentences, it's a risk. If it requires me to be involved every time, it's a risk. The kits that work are the ones he can pull off the shelf himself, open himself, and figure out himself. The learning happens because he wants to know, not because the box told him he should. I've bought enough STEM kits to know which ones work. The ones that collect dust are the ones that ask too much.
